SENATE CONCURRENT STUDY REQUEST NO. 1
BY SENATOR MILLS 
A CONCURRENT STUDY REQUEST
To request the Senate Committee on Transportation, Highways, and Public Works and the
House Committee on Transportation, Highways, and Public Works to meet and
function as a joint committee to study the laws of Louisiana and operational policies
and practices relative to the calibration and certification of radar equipment used by
law enforcement agencies in this state to enforce speed limits on public highways.
WHEREAS, law enforcement agencies in Louisiana use radar equipment to enforce
speed limits on public highways in Louisiana; and
WHEREAS, periodic calibration and certification of such radar equipment by law
enforcement agencies are necessary to assure that such equipment is functioning properly
and recording accurately in fairness to the citizens and traveling public who operate motor
vehicles on public highways in Louisiana.
THEREFORE, the Legislature of Louisiana requests that the Senate Committee on
Transportation, Highways, and Public Works and the House Committee on Transportation,
Highways, and Public Works meet and function as a joint committee to study the laws of
Louisiana and operational policies and practices relative to the calibration and certification
of radar equipment used by law enforcement agencies in this state to enforce speed limits
on public highways.
A copy of this Study Request shall be transmitted to the deputy secretary of the
Department of Public Safety and Corrections, office of state police, the Louisiana Municipal
Association, the Louisiana Sheriff's Association, and the Louisiana Association of Chiefs
of Police.
